What Is Grab Hire?
A grab lorry is a large vehicle fitted with a hydraulic arm and grab attachment (like a mechanical claw). This arm can reach over walls, fences and obstacles to collect materials from awkward spots that other vehicles can’t access. The grab holds between 12 and 16 tonnes of material, making it perfect for shifting large quantities quickly. Plus, everything loads directly onto the lorry, so there’s no skip sitting on your property for weeks.
Site Clearance and Preparation
One of the most common uses for grab hire and muck away services is site clearance before construction work begins. Whether you’re preparing land for a house extension, garden renovation or commercial development, grab lorries excel at removing vegetation and green waste, clearing old materials like broken concrete and bricks, shifting large quantities of soil, and collecting general site debris.
The hydraulic grab makes light work of materials that would take ages to shift by hand. This means your project can start on time without delays.
Muck Away Services
When you’re digging foundations, installing drainage systems or creating landscaping features, you’ll end up with substantial amounts of excavated material. This is often called “muck” in the construction industry, which is why the service is called “muck away”.
Grab lorries are ideal because they can reach down into trenches and foundation holes, handle wet and heavy soil effectively, and remove material quickly whilst keeping your site safe and accessible. According to the Health and Safety Executive, proper waste management on construction sites is crucial for safety. Materials and waste left lying around are a major cause of trips, slips and injuries.
Delivering Bulk Materials
Here’s something many people don’t realise: grab hire isn’t just about removing things. The same grab lorry that handles waste removal can also deliver materials to your site, including aggregates like gravel and sand, topsoil for landscaping, hardcore for driveways, wood chip for gardens, and recycled materials. This dual functionality means you can coordinate waste removal and material delivery on the same day, which is far more efficient.
Common Uses for Grab Hire Services
Here’s a quick reference showing the most popular applications:
| Use | Typical Materials |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| Site Clearance | Vegetation, rubble, general waste | Starting new projects |
| Muck Away | Soil, clay, subsoil | Foundations, trenches |
| Demolition | Concrete, bricks, mixed waste | Removing old structures |
| Landscaping | Topsoil, green waste, aggregates | Garden renovations |
| Drainage Work | Wet soil, silt, and old pipes | Groundwork projects |
| Material Delivery | Aggregates, topsoil, hardcore | Supplying building materials |
Landscaping and Garden Projects
Grab hire services aren’t just for large construction sites. They’re brilliant for residential landscaping, too. Use them for garden clearances, pond excavation, driveway installation, levelling uneven ground, and delivering topsoil in bulk. For homeowners planning major garden renovations, grab hire offers a practical alternative to multiple skip hires or countless trips to the tip.
Why Choose Grab Hire Over Skips?
Grab lorries can reach over obstacles up to 6-8 metres away, so you don’t need the lorry parked directly where the waste is. Loading is much faster than manually filling a skip, with most grab lorries loaded and away within 20-30 minutes. A single grab lorry typically holds the equivalent of 2-3 standard skips, meaning fewer collections.
Unlike skips that sit on the road requiring council permits, grab lorries arrive, load and leave quickly. For large quantities of waste, grab hire often works out cheaper than multiple skip hires. Plus, grab hire can both remove waste and deliver materials.
Environmental Benefits
Grab hire services contribute to sustainable construction. Responsible companies sort waste at licensed facilities, maximising recycling. One grab lorry replaces multiple smaller trips, cutting fuel use and emissions. Licensed operators ensure waste goes to appropriate facilities, not illegal dumping sites. Inert materials like soil and concrete can often be recycled for other projects.
Is Grab Hire Right for Your Project?
Grab hire is ideal when you have large quantities of waste or soil to remove (typically over 1 tonne), limited access but the grab can reach over obstacles, time constraints requiring quick waste removal, or a need for both waste removal and material delivery.
It’s less suitable for very small amounts of waste (under 1 tonne), sites with no access for the lorry within 6-8 metres of the material, or ongoing projects needing waste storage over several weeks.
